What Is a Plumbing Camera Inspection?

A plumbing camera inspection uses a waterproof, high-definition camera attached to a flexible cable that snakes through your home or business’s pipes. This camera provides a live video feed that allows our plumbers to see exactly what’s happening inside your plumbing system, from blockages and cracks to corrosion or misaligned joints.

Signs You Might Need a Camera Inspection

Not sure if a camera inspection is right for you? If you’ve noticed any of the following issues, it’s time to call the pros at Cooper’s Plumbco:



  • Frequent drain clogs or backups
  • Unpleasant sewer odors
  • Slow-moving drains in multiple areas
  • Unexplained water bill increases
  • Gurgling or bubbling sounds in pipes
  • Patches of soggy ground or standing water in your yard

These are often signs of an underlying issue within your sewer or drain lines. A camera inspection allows us to see the full picture and offer the most effective, lasting repair.

What We Can Detect with a Plumbing Camera

Our camera inspections uncover a wide variety of plumbing issues, including:

  • Tree root intrusion in sewer lines
  • Pipe corrosion or scaling
  • Collapsed or cracked sewer lines
  • Displaced joints or misaligned pipes
  • Grease, soap, or debris buildup
  • Foreign objects lodged in pipes
  • Leaks in hard-to-reach areas

Frequently Asked Questions About Our Camera Inspection Services

  • How long does a plumbing camera inspection take?

    Most camera inspections take about 45 minutes to an hour, depending on the length and condition of your plumbing system. Larger properties or complex blockages may take a bit longer, but we always work efficiently and with respect for your time.

  • Will the camera inspection damage my pipes?

    No, the inspection process is completely non-invasive and safe. Our cameras are designed to move smoothly through your plumbing without causing any damage.

  • Can I see the footage from my inspection?

    Absolutely. We review the live video footage with you during the inspection so you can see exactly what’s going on. We’ll also explain our findings clearly and answer any questions you may have.

  • How often should I get a camera inspection?

    We recommend a camera inspection every one to two years for preventive maintenance, or any time you experience repeated plumbing issues such as backups or slow drains.
